The US is exploring ways to increase its access to Venezuela's minerals, including gold, as part of a broader effort to expand involvement in the South American country's resource sectors, according to three sources familiar with internal discussions, reported Reuters.

The move follows involvement in Venezuela's oil industry and could open the door to further US investment in mining and critical minerals.

Sources, who requested anonymity, said the US administration has considered a range of options to facilitate investment by US companies in Venezuela's mining sector.

Among the steps under review is an executive order focused on critical minerals, although the order remains in draft form and could be revised.

Officials have also met with representatives from US mineral companies to assess interest in Venezuelan mining resources.
